  • cache_extension.py 2.00 KiB
    from jinja2 import nodes
    from jinja2.ext import Extension
    
    
    class FragmentCacheExtension(Extension):
        # a set of names that trigger the extension.
        tags = {"cache"}
    
        def __init__(self, environment):
            super().__init__(environment)
    
            # add the defaults to the environment
            environment.extend(fragment_cache_prefix="", fragment_cache=None)
    
        def parse(self, parser):
            # the first token is the token that started the tag.  In our case
            # we only listen to ``'cache'`` so this will be a name token with
            # `cache` as value.  We get the line number so that we can give
            # that line number to the nodes we create by hand.
            lineno = next(parser.stream).lineno
    
            # now we parse a single expression that is used as cache key.
            args = [parser.parse_expression()]
    
            # if there is a comma, the user provided a timeout.  If not use
            # None as second parameter.
            if parser.stream.skip_if("comma"):
                args.append(parser.parse_expression())
            else:
                args.append(nodes.Const(None))
    
            # now we parse the body of the cache block up to `endcache` and
            # drop the needle (which would always be `endcache` in that case)
            body = parser.parse_statements(["name:endcache"], drop_needle=True)
    
            # now return a `CallBlock` node that calls our _cache_support
            # helper method on this extension.
            return nodes.CallBlock(
                self.call_method("_cache_support", args), [], [], body
            ).set_lineno(lineno)
    
        def _cache_support(self, name, timeout, caller):
            """Helper callback."""
            key = self.environment.fragment_cache_prefix + name
    
            # try to load the block from the cache
            # if there is no fragment in the cache, render it and store
            # it in the cache.
            rv = self.environment.fragment_cache.get(key)
            if rv is not None:
                return rv
            rv = caller()
            self.environment.fragment_cache.add(key, rv, timeout)
            return rv
